About Tamarbandh

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Tamarbandh village is 378081. Tamarbandh village is located in Chaibasa subdivision of Pashchimi Singhbhum district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 1km away from sub-district headquarter Sadar Chaibasa (tehsildar office) and 4km away from district headquarter Pashchimi Singhbhum Chaibasa. As per 2009 stats, Tamarbandh village is also a gram panchayat.

The total geographical area of village is 91 hectares. Tamarbandh has a total population of 1,815 peoples, out of which male population is 907 while female population is 908. Literacy rate of tamarbandh village is 71.57% out of which 78.94% males and 64.21% females are literate. There are about 380 houses in tamarbandh village. Pincode of tamarbandh village locality is 833201.

Chaibasa is nearest town to tamarbandh village for all major economic activities.
